Output 1c4ac39bb179e00f6dd4575b5a7971624cd81cb7abc605479848d0f1bea793eb:0

value
1495773782
script pubkey
OP_0 OP_PUSHBYTES_20 caa5e961c21bdfdea11b581b7325481fbc5e9ae5
address
tb1qe2j7jcwzr00aaggmtqdhxf2gr779axh9254q3y
transaction
1c4ac39bb179e00f6dd4575b5a7971624cd81cb7abc605479848d0f1bea793eb
confirmations
107570
spent
true